The Global Subsea Production and Processing Systems Market is valued at approximately USD 19.93 billion in 2024 and is poised to witness a compound annual growth rate (CAGR) of over 8.51% during the forecast period from 2025 to 2035. Subsea production and processing systems have become the backbone of offshore oil and gas extraction, unlocking vast reserves located in deepwater and ultra-deepwater environments. These systems, designed to operate beneath the seabed, enable oil and gas companies to extend production life, reduce operating costs, and minimize environmental risks by eliminating the need for surface facilities. The industry has been catapulted forward by rising global energy demand, depletion of onshore reserves, and increasing technological sophistication in subsea operations. Coupled with favorable regulatory frameworks and capital inflow into deepwater exploration, the market is navigating a promising growth trajectory.

Accelerated investment in offshore drilling projects and the rapid expansion of subsea tieback developments have propelled the demand for reliable subsea production and processing systems. As operators push the limits of production into deeper and more complex reservoirs, the necessity for systems that can enhance flow assurance, manage multiphase flow, and enable remote operability becomes paramount. According to recent offshore production data, offshore fields accounted for more than 30% of global crude oil output in 2023, underscoring the sector’s strategic importance. In parallel, advances in boosting, separation, injection, and gas compression technologies have redefined operational efficiencies, while simultaneously offering enhanced cost-competitiveness. However, despite these advancements, the high initial capital investment, harsh subsea conditions, and geopolitical risks continue to pose notable challenges.

The regional landscape of the market is distinctly shaped by resource availability, regulatory ecosystems, and technological infrastructure. North America, led by the U.S. Gulf of Mexico, dominated the market in 2025 owing to its expansive offshore project pipeline and presence of major industry players. Europe, particularly Norway and the UK North Sea, continues to innovate with sustainable subsea solutions and brownfield extensions. Meanwhile, the Asia Pacific region is anticipated to witness the fastest growth during the forecast period, driven by emerging deepwater developments in countries such as India, China, and Australia. Increased energy consumption, growing energy security concerns, and the discovery of new reserves have invigorated regional investment and exploration activities. Latin America, with Brazil as a powerhouse of pre-salt reserves, remains a key contributor to future growth, attracting significant FDI and government-backed offshore initiatives.
